"Chaos" - Tiger Temple in Stand off with authorities
 
The Tiger Temple seems to be a bit besieged at present. may be a bit difficult getting in....or out.....

100 “illegally” possessed Hornbills and endangered birds....2 missing Jackals, half a dozen bears with no documents and 3 tigers missing, suspected of being illegally traded.....and now a sit-down confrontation with the authorities who attempted to take away the bears.
